题,网站小百科前端资源预加载策略 Checklist

在当今的数字时代,网站是企业与用户沟通的重要桥梁,为了提高用户体验和响应速度,前端开发中采用了一系列预加载策略,本文将详细介绍网站小百科前端资源预加载策略的Checklist,帮助开发者优化页面加载性能。

理解预加载策略的重要性

预加载策略是指在用户访问网页之前,提前加载一些非关键性资源(如图片、视频等),以减少页面加载时间,提高用户体验,这对于移动设备尤为重要,因为用户通常在移动网络环境下等待加载时间较长。

预加载策略的类型

  1. 图片预加载

    • 懒加载:仅当用户滚动到图片时才加载图片,避免一次性加载过多资源导致页面加载缓慢。
    • 延迟加载:在用户滚动到图片前,先加载图片,然后在用户滚动到图片时开始显示。
    • 本地存储:将图片缓存到本地,减少服务器请求次数,提高加载速度。
  2. 脚本预加载

    • 异步脚本:使用异步脚本执行方式,避免阻塞主线程,提高页面响应速度。
    • 延迟脚本:在用户滚动到脚本之前,先执行脚本,然后在用户滚动到脚本时开始执行。
    • 本地存储:将脚本缓存到本地,减少服务器请求次数,提高加载速度。
  3. 样式表预加载

    • 延迟加载:在用户滚动到样式表之前,先加载样式表,然后在用户滚动到样式表时开始应用样式。
    • 本地存储:将样式表缓存到本地,减少服务器请求次数,提高加载速度。

Checklist

  1. 确定预加载策略

    • 根据网站内容和用户需求,选择合适的预加载策略。
    • 考虑不同设备的网络环境和屏幕尺寸,选择适合的预加载策略。
  2. 实现预加载功能

    • 使用JavaScript编写代码,实现预加载功能。
    • 使用CSS类或属性,控制图片、脚本和样式表的预加载行为。
  3. 优化预加载效果

    • 使用懒加载技术,减少页面加载时间。
    • 使用延迟加载技术,提高页面响应速度。
    • 使用本地存储技术,减少服务器请求次数。
  4. 测试预加载效果

    • 在不同设备和网络环境下测试预加载效果。
    • 收集用户反馈,根据需求调整预加载策略。
  5. 维护预加载资源

    • 定期检查和更新预加载资源,确保其有效性。
    • 监控预加载资源的加载情况,及时处理异常情况。

预加载策略是提高网站性能的重要手段之一,通过合理地选择预加载策略、实现预加载功能、优化预加载效果、测试预加载效果以及维护预加载资源,可以显著提高网站的加载速度和用户体验。

 
maolai
  • 本文由 maolai 发表于 2024年6月29日 19:57:09
  • 转载请务必保留本文链接:/603.html

发表评论